Longchuanjiang Bridge
龙川江特大桥
Shixixiang, Chongqing, China
(686) feet high / (209) meters high
(525) foot span / (160) meter span
2023


Longchuanjiang Bridge is one of the tallest cantilevered beam viaducts in China with 3 main spans supported on piers as tall as 185.4 meters. The 6-lane structure has a span configuration of 4x40 +85+3x160+85 +13x40 meters. The crossing is located just south of Shixixiang on the G65 Chongqing to Pengshui 2nd expressway.
